Sister cities of Ōmihachiman, Shiga

Ōmihachiman (近江八幡市 Ōmihachiman-shi) is a city located in Shiga Prefecture, Japan.

The city was founded on March 31, 1954. In the quinquennial census of 2010, it has a population of 81,730 (2005: 80,610) and a population density of 1,062 persons per km². The total area is 76.97 km².

On March 21, 2010, the town of Azuchi (from Gamō District) was merged into Ōmihachiman.
